我一直收到错误消息
扫描使用 \frac 时文件结束。”
并将错误缩小到这个方程,尽管我不知道为什么。
\documentclass [12pt] {report}
\usepackage [doublespacing] {setspace}
\usepackage{times}
\usepackage [top=3cm, bottom=3cm, left=4cm, right=2cm] {geometry}
\usepackage{graphicx}
\usepackage{amsmath,amssymb}
\begin{document}
\begin{equation}
\frac{\partial N}{\partial t}+\frac{\partial}{\partial x}\left(\frac{MN}{D}\right)+\frac{\partial}{\partial y}\left(\frac{N^2}{D}\right)+ gD\frac{\partial z}{\partial y}+\frac{\tau_{y}}{p}=0\\
\label{eq2}
\end{equation}
\end{document}
答案1
主要问题是你不能在equation
——或者任何就此而言,显示数学环境。
另一个问题是:如果您使用 Times Roman 作为文本字体,您可能还应该加载 Times Roman 数学字体。mathptmx
和newtxtext
/newtxmath
包可能合适。
\documentclass[12pt]{report}
\usepackage[doublespacing,nodisplayskipstretch]{setspace}
\usepackage{newtxtext,newtxmath} % Times Roman text and math fonts
\usepackage[vmargin=3cm, left=4cm, right=2cm]{geometry}
\usepackage{graphicx}
\usepackage{amsmath,amssymb}
% For tighter spacing around \left/\right pairs of parentheses:
\usepackage{mleftright} \mleftright
\begin{document}
\begin{equation} \label{eq2}
\frac{\partial N}{\partial t}+\frac{\partial}{\partial x}\left(\frac{MN}{D}\right)
+\frac{\partial}{\partial y}\left(\frac{N^2}{D}\right)+ gD\frac{\partial z}{\partial y}
+\frac{\tau_{y}}{p}=0
\end{equation}
\end{document}
答案2
\frac{\partial N}{\partial t}+\frac{\partial}{\partial x}\left(\frac{MN}{D}\right) +
\frac{\partial}{\partial y}\left(\frac{N^2}{D}\right) +
gD\frac{\partial z}{\partial y} +
\frac{\tau_{y}}{p}=0\\
您必须删除最后一个数中的多余的花括号。